Our story

We kept losing our own documents.

Knowledge fragmentation is not an enterprise problem. A team of eight generates contracts in Drive, decisions in Slack, notes in Notion and invoices in a mailbox — and then spends its afternoons proving to itself what it already agreed.

The tools built for that problem assume an IT team, a migration budget and a per-seat licence. We wanted the opposite: connect what you already have, read it in place, and cite the source so nobody has to take the answer on faith.

That is AiSU Strata. It runs in our EU cloud, reads your sources live, and answers with the citation to prove it.

What we will not do

Store your documents. Files are read in memory to answer a question, then discarded.
Train on your data. Nothing you connect is used to improve a model.
Charge per seat. One price per organisation, whoever needs to ask.
Answer without a source. If nothing authoritative backs a figure, we say so.

How we work

Four commitments, written down.

Cite everything

Every answer names the file and the page it was read from. A green tick means we read it; when only prose mentions a number, we flag it as unconfirmed rather than sounding certain.

Read in place, keep nothing

Transient processing by architecture, not policy: documents are fetched per query, held in memory and discarded. Revoke a source and its content stops being searchable immediately.

Your permissions, per person

Each search runs as the person asking. If they cannot open the file in Drive or SharePoint, AiSU will not quote it to them — and every access is logged.

Sovereignty is a default, not an upsell

EU-hosted out of the box, with a self-hosted option on the roadmap for teams whose files must stay on site. Built in Finland, supported from Finland.
